The Antichrist: The Final Campaign Against the Savior
Fiction and nonfiction books and movies speculate about end-of-the-world scenarios, proposing a rogue's gallery of corrupt leaders and a host of chilling, apocalyptic theories. Disillusioned by the crippled state of our Church and our world, people are increasingly placing faith in prophecies that claim to know details and dates about upcoming chastisements.

Will the "final confrontation" include unprecedented bloodshed or the subtle trickery of seduction (or both)? Have the current intellectual, political, and sexual "liberation" movements ― including within the Church ― created the platform required for the Antichrist to emerge?

In an age of diabolical disorientation, this captivating book provides much-needed clarity on relevant biblical prophecies ― from Old Testament times to St. Paul and Revelation ― and writings of early Church Fathers and Doctors of the Church, including Sts. Augustine, Gregory the Great, Jerome, and Thomas Aquinas.

This prescient book will enlighten you on whether there is more than one Antichrist, the types of leaders and societies that Cardinal Newman believed would be forerunners of the Antichrist, and how long the Antichrist will reign. You will also explore the Church's teaching on millenarianism and the prospect that the reign of the Antichrist is drawing closer.

A valuable and timely resource, this book will aid you in understanding views on the Antichrist through history and how they are linked to predictions about the end of the world, the Second Coming of Christ, the role of false prophets, and the devices the evil one uses to cultivate apostasy. You will also discover:

  • What the persecution of the Antichrist will entail and events foretelling his coming
    How to avoid being deceived by the Antichrist
    Our Lady's role in the End Times
    The significance of sacrilege, idolatry, and the "abomination of desolation"
    The consequences of attacks on the Holy Eucharist, the Sacred Liturgy, and the Blessed Mother
    The correlation (if any) between Rome and the Antichrist
    How contemporary heresies, occultism, and immorality plant the seeds for evil


This book will empower and encourage you to hold fast to your beliefs, bear witness to the truth, and defend against false teachings that subvert the fortitude of the faithful.

About the Author

The late Rev. Vincent P. Miceli, S. J. earned his doctoral degree in contemporary philosophy from Fordham University while studying under Dietrich von Hildebrand. He taught at Spring Hill College, Loyola University in New Orleans, the Pontifical Gregorian University and the Pontifical University of St. Thomas, both in Rome, and at St. John’s University in New York City.
